Thoughtfully envisioned and executed by renowned Arklab Design Build, this custom residence offers over 5,000 sq. ft. of living space, balancing modern architecture with the warmth and practicality of a true family home. Featured on Amazon's Luxe Listings Toronto, it is flooded with natural light and set on a generous lot on a quiet crescent. Beyond the solid mahogany entry door, a dramatic double-height dining room, sculptural red-oak staircase and glass railings make an immediate impression. The kitchen is designed for serious cooking and entertaining, with two substantial islands and Wolf and Thermador appliances. The adjoining family room centres on a three-sided gas fireplace, custom bar and wine display, while an architectural ethanol fireplace defines the living room. Upstairs, all four bedrooms feature private ensuites. The primary suite offers his-and-hers closets, a custom entertainment unit and heated ensuite with skylit shower. The lower level impresses with soaring ceilings, polished concrete, heated floors, two additional bedrooms, a walkout and wet bar. Smart-home controls, built-in speakers, smart PDLC window film, security cameras and battery-operated blinds are seamlessly integrated throughout. Outside, a heated front porch, walkway and driveway add year-round comfort. A two-car garage plus driveway parking for four complete the home. Dramatic yet comfortable, highly designed yet genuinely livable, this is a rare combination of architectural pedigree, generous scale and thoughtful execution.

Don Mills, Toronto is a north Toronto neighbourhood notable for its university grads, executives and business and science professionals. It has a higher than average population of immigrants. Residents tend to be older with a significant number of adults aged 45 to 64 and seniors aged 65 to 79 and 65 to 79.
